If you can't afford holiday bonuses, training is a way to reward employees
By Jane Applegate
|
NEW YORK (CNNfn) - Even if you can't afford big holiday bonuses this year, consider rewarding hardworking employees by offering to pay for training or educational programs.
Community colleges, adult education programs and private centers like the Learning Annex, offer a plethora of interesting, innovative and low-cost seminars.
Set a budget and be fair when it comes to offering employees equal access to training perks.
Don't limit people to taking job-related courses. A stress-busting yoga class or Spanish lessons can benefit you and your employee.
Although people may choose to sign up for classes individually, you might consider hiring a professional trainer and sharing the cost with another small business owner.
